| Title | Trendnet TEW-821DAP v1.12B01 CWE-120 Buffer Copy without Checking Size of Input |
|---|
| Description | During the firmware udpate process, there is buffer overflow vulnerability in the function auto_update_firmware() of program ssi. The variable str is a external data which stores the file name of the new firmware. It is copied to array s in strcpy without any size constraint such as strlen. The total size of array s is 1552 bytes and the offset of strcpy is 388 bytes. Since there is no size constraint on variable str, once the size of str is larger than 1163 bytes, a buffer overflow vulnerability occurs. The hackers could control the str and perform out-of-bounds writing to cause buffer overflow vulnerability which could further cause the denial of service. |
